Loafers are undoubtedly one of the most comfortable shoes on the planet though most women avoid wearing them for fear of being dubbed a tomboy and being considered not feminine enough. However, loafers have made a grand comeback in the past few seasons and are predicted to be one of the most sought after trends in the coming Fall/Winter season. Though classic patent leather or suede loafers remain the epitome of sensible fashion, loafers with tassel detailing add a hint of cheekiness to the otherwise conservative shoe.

The versatile and sleek tassel laced loafers are offered in a number of varieties, materials and makes. For a professional and business like look, loafers made in shiny leather with tonal tassels fit the bill. These shoes comes with a stacked heel and a pointed toe which allows professionals and businesswomen to pair them with pantsuits easily.

For a more casual, day look, one can opt for a slip-on tassel loafer in suede with a slight heel. These flats are best paired with jeans, cropped trousers or even skirts and help the wearer stay comfortable through a long afternoon of shopping. As much as they compliment the casual and professional look, tasseled loafers also make a surprisingly stylish pairing with shorts and denims.

Dressier tassel loafers are offered in a variety of colors which allow women to find an exact color match to an outfit or contrast them with playful hues.
